Common use of Unsafe Conditions or Equipment Clause in Contracts

Unsafe Conditions or Equipment. Any employee who believes that any working condition or machinery is unsafe shall immediately call it to the attention of their supervisor. The supervisor shall immediately discuss the matter with the employee and try to arrive at a mutual agreement as to whether or not an unsafe condition exists. If unable to reach a mutual agreement on the matter, the supervisor may make a decision on the matter. However, if the employee is not satisfied with the decision, such employee shall be allowed time to telephone the City's Safety Officer and if the Safety Officer is unavailable, the Workers' Compensation Board, to request an immediate investigation of the matter.
